About The Facility
The Saint Alphonsus Medical Center Ontario is a 49-bed, acute care, not-for-profit hospital, serving Ontario and the surrounding communities in eastern Oregon and southwestern Idaho. We are committed to providing patients the best in care, from qualified and caring staff in an environment that is comfortable and secure. At Saint Alphonsus Medical Center Ontario, we not only provide quality care but feel it is equally important to contribute to the well-being of the community through health education, outreach programs, preventive and routine screenings, health fairs, seminars, community partnership, and more.
Saint Alphonsus Medical Center in Ontario is a Level IV Trauma Center. This achievement recognizes our dedication to providing the highest quality, most optimal care for all injured patients.
Our trauma network reaches from southern Idaho, eastern Oregon, and northern Nevada and has brought a level of medical responsiveness that is unmatched throughout the region.
Not only do we provide the hospital resources necessary for care, but we focus on the needs of all injured patients from pre-hospital and on-scene care provided by first responders all the way through a patients rehabilitation and successful return back to their community.
Our trauma network is supported by our Emergency Departments in Boise, Eagle, Nampa, Ontario, and Baker City. Staffed by board-certified emergency physicians and certified emergency nurses, our Emergency Departments are all integrated and offer the highest standards of care for chest pain, stroke, orthopedic, and general emergency services.
